The Role of Metadata in mrpacho Workflows

Metadata plays a pivotal role within the mrpacho framework. Beyond simple file names, detailed metadata tagging allows for refined search capabilities and enhances the discoverability of assets. This isn't limited to basic attributes like date created or file type; it extends to customized tags relevant to the specific project or industry. Consider a marketing campaign – metadata could include the target audience, the campaign objective, the creative brief, and the associated budget. This granular level of detail doesn't just aid in finding files; it facilitates data-driven decision-making and provides valuable insights into project performance. Utilizing robust metadata schemes ensures that information remains accessible and contextualized, increasing the overall value of digital assets over time. Properly implemented metadata dramatically reduces the time waste associated with searching for and re-creating what already exists.

Metadata Field Description Example
Asset Type Defines the file’s content. Image, Video, Document, Audio
Project Code Unique identifier for the project. PRJ-2024-001
Version Number Tracks revisions of the asset. V1.0, V1.1, V2.0
Keywords Relevant search terms. Marketing, Campaign, Product Launch

The table above illustrates a simplified example of metadata fields commonly used in a mrpacho workflow. This is typically customized based on the specific needs of the organization and the types of assets being managed. Consistent application of these fields is essential for realizing the full benefits.

Streamlining Digital Workflows with Automation

The principles of mrpacho lend themselves particularly well to automation. Repetitive tasks, such as file renaming, metadata tagging, and asset conversion, can be automated using scripting or dedicated software tools. This not only saves time and reduces the potential for human error but also frees up team members to focus on more strategic and creative work. For instance, a script could be written to automatically rename incoming files based on a predefined naming convention and add relevant metadata tags. Similarly, an automated workflow could be set up to convert images to different formats and resolutions for various platforms. Automation isn't about eliminating human involvement entirely; it's about strategically automating tasks that are mundane or prone to error, allowing people to focus on activities that require critical thinking and creativity.
